On 18 and 19 June, the Fòrum de Debats of the Universitat de València celebrates the 110th anniversary of Salvador Allende’s birth with the campaign “Un busto para Salvador Allende en Valencia”.

On Monday 18, the writer and coordinator of the Fòrum de Debats, Alfons Cervera, will present Óscar Soto Guzman’s book “Allende en el recuerdo” (Sílex Editions). It will count with the intervention of Viviana Bahamondes, a member of the organising commission that homages Allende; Vicent Garcés, Salvador Allende’s advisor in the Unidad Popular Government; and Óscar Soto Guzmán, his personal doctor. The presentation will take place at 7 p.m. in the Assembly Hall of the Cultural Centre La Nau.

On Tuesday 19, the Chilean pianist Simón Eckhardt will offer a concert at 7 p.m. in La Sapiencia Chapel of La Nau. Admission will be free until full capacity. These two events close the programme of the Fòrum de Debats of this year.

Salvador Allende (Valparaíso, 1908- Santiago de Chile, 1973) was the president of Chile since 1970 until the Coup of State led by the general Augusto Pinochet on the 11 of September 1973. He died in the La Moneda Palace when it was bombed by the participants in the coup d’état.  This Coup d’état was followed by a 17-year-old dictatorship characterized by the constant violation of Human Rights.
